What is the role of the Ministry of the National Authority for Maritime Affairs in Panama?

The Ministry of the National Authority for Maritime Affairs of Panama has the responsibility of regulating and supervising maritime activities in the country. Its function is to guarantee maritime safety and security, promote the development of the maritime sector, and regulate maritime traffic and ports.

What are the financing options available for affordable housing development projects in Costa Rica?

Affordable housing development projects in Costa Rica can access financing options through government housing programs, mortgage loans with favorable conditions, and collaborations with non-governmental organizations that promote inclusive housing. Additionally, alliances can be sought with the private sector and international development funds that support affordable housing projects.

What protection exists for the rights of migrants in Chile?

In Chile, migrants have certain fundamental rights recognized, such as the right to life, personal integrity, non-discrimination and access to justice. There are laws and regulations that regulate migration and establish protection mechanisms to guarantee respect for the rights of migrants.
